It has been previously explained that Allah is Hayiyy (Shy/Modest) and Sittir (Concealer of faults), loving concealment. However, His wisdom may necessitate the uncovering of what is concealed. Instead of dwelling on the past, one should focus their efforts on beneficial and righteous deeds, associating with righteous women, and avoiding that which leads to error. It should be known that threats are not always considered coercion and have specific conditions. If the threat was not as described, then the woman is sinful for what she did, and she must repent according to its conditions, and have a good opinion of Allah for her repentance to be accepted.
